Witchfest- A Report on the Day
REPORT BY: ancathach for stationmatrix.johnmryan.com copyright - the author
Irelands largest Pagan festival, the Children Of Artemis sponsored “Witchfest†hit our shores on the 26th Of June, 2004. This was the second Witchfest and since I missed the first (and would probably miss many others considering my track record for getting to these things) I said I’d better make an appearance.
So I hopped on a bus, baggage laden and bustling at the thought of the next day, and stayed with a friend in the city for Friday night. Being me, I left it to the last minute (cancelled plans) so I was sure to turn up early, hopping on yet another bus, in the hope I’d catch a ticket floating around. Apparently it wouldn’t have been necessary as there were plenty going, but while I was there I said I’d volunteer.
So I was asked to bend a few hooks for hanging things in the stalls section. So I did this, slowly but surely (it was all very manual) and I eventually had eight before they were taken and I was starting again. Soon enough much more capable hands than mine engaged in the bending of hooks, and it was soon done.
